Rhoads Stadium
Stadium
Photo: AMRLynch, CC BY-SA 4.0.
The John and Ann Rhoads Softball Stadium is a college softball stadium located on the campus of the University of Alabama in Tuscaloosa, Alabama. It serves as the home field of the Alabama Crimson Tide softball team and is located on the corner of Peter Bryce Boulevard and Campus Drive on the northeast corner of campus. Bryce Hospital
Hospital
Photo: Carol M. Highsmith, Public domain.
Bryce Hospital opened in 1861 in Tuscaloosa, Alabama, United States. It is Alabama's oldest and largest inpatient psychiatric facility. First known as the Alabama State Hospital for the Insane and later as the Alabama Insane Hospital, the building is considered an architectural model. DCH Regional Medical Center
Hospital
DCH Regional Medical Center, originally known as Druid City Hospital and generally referred to as DCH, is a public, not-for-profit hospital and medical complex located in Tuscaloosa, Alabama that serves the West Alabama region. Alberta City
Hamlet
Photo: Patriarca12, CC BY 3.0.
Alberta City is the name of a suburban area of Tuscaloosa, Alabama, United States. Alberta City is located in the northeastern portion of Tuscaloosa and is generally defined as encompassing the portions of the city east of U.S. Route 82, west of Holt, south of the Black Warrior River and north of Veterans Memorial Parkway.
